Summary
Loveable thirteen-year-old geek Milo Cruikshank finds reasons for frustration at every turn, from the annoying habits of his neighbors to his futile efforts to get Summer Goodman to realize his existence. The truth is, ever since Milos mother died, nothing has gone right. Now instead of the kitchen being full of music, his whole house has been filled with Fog. Nothings the same. Not his Dad. Not his sister. And definitely not him. Milo achieves a rare and easy balance of poignancy and awkward, natural humor, making it deeply accessiblethis is the kind of book that can change lives.
